After drawing with South Korea in a rain-delayed match in its Super 4 opener, the challenge for team India was to defeat the Malaysian team and head into the match against China with confidence. The Indian team did just that, dismantling Malaysia with heavy pressing and a fast-paced game. For India, Manpreet Singh (15), Sukhjeet Singh (17), Shilanand Lakra (23), and Vivek Sagar Prasad (37) scored, while Shafique Hasan netted the lone goal for Malaysia.

Just a minute into the game, Malaysia pressed hard into India’s half. Shafiq Hassan broke through from the left flank, beating the Indian defense and goalkeeper Krishan Bahadur Pathak to score an early goal. The first quarter ended with Malaysia leading 1-nil.

India completely dominated the second quarter. Manpreet Singh opened the scoring with an equaliser by converting a penalty corner on a rebound in the first minute of 2nd quarter. Soon after, Sukhjeet netted a brilliant field goal and with seven minutes left before halftime Shilanand Lakra deflected Dilpreet Singh’s beautiful pass towards the goal to extend India’s lead to 3-1

The penultimate quarter also saw Vivek Sagar Prashad scoring a goal giving India a 4-1 lead. Jugraj Singh’s dragflick hit the post and the rebound was collected by Sumit Walmiki who passed it to Manpreet who in turn passed it to Vivek to score the goal.

In the final quarter no goals were scored and India maintained the lead to clinch a 4-1 victory. It was India’s best performance of the tournament. The highlight was the three field goals and with it India strengthened their position in the Super 4 points table. They will now take on China on Saturday, 6 September.
